Title: Sponsor: Councilmember Melissa Robinson Accepting the recommendation of the Central City Economic Development Tax Board for additional funding in the amount of $150,000.00, for a total not to exceed the amount of $4,124,296.00, for an economic development project proposed by F&C Development, Inc. & 12th Street Heritage Development Corporation to support the rehabilitation of the existing Jazz Hill Apartments as 197 affordable multi-family housing units located in the west side of Paseo Boulevard between 9th and 13th Street; appropriating money; authorizing the Director of Housing and Community Development to execute the Amendment, Assignment and Assumption Agreements for the purpose of increasing the funding by $150,000.00, assigning the agreements to a single asset entity and extending the maturity date of the note as required by Freddie Mac; and authorizing execution of a Subordination Agreement as required by Freddie Mac.

WHEREAS, Section 67.1305 of the Revised Statutes of Missouri authorizes the City to impose a retail sales tax not to exceed one-half of one percent if the imposition of such a retail sales tax is submitted to, and then approved by, a majority of the votes cast; and

WHEREAS, on April 4, 2017, pursuant to authority granted by Section 67.1305, RSMo, a majority of Kansas City, Missouri voters approved a new 1/8 of one percent retail sales tax for funding economic development projects within the area bounded by 9th Street on the north, Gregory Boulevard on the south, Paseo Boulevard on the west and Indiana Avenue on the east; and
